Law Enforcement Officer

As Law Enforcement Officer, GS-1801-GL-05, the duties listed below are demonstrative of this position at the full performance GS-11 level. Selection at the lower level, will allow for the opportunity to learn and perform these duties by receiving training to develop in the position.

  • Investigating criminal activities, such as assault, homicide, robbery, vandalism, illegal possession of drugs/firearms, public intoxication, traffic incidents, and other activities.
  • Enforcing federal and tribal laws applicable to Indian country.
  • Collaborating with other law enforcement agencies, including state, tribal, and other federal agencies, on cases and other law enforcement activities of mutual interest.
  • Apprehending violators of federal, tribal and/or state criminal laws.
  • Applying for and executing search and arrest warrants.
  • Testifying and presenting evidence to grand juries in cases involving felony violations.
  • Training and developing lower graded law enforcement officers.
